The Importance of Digitizing the Newspapers

The digitization of the newspapers will do more than just preserve the original copies. This project will allow you to experience the West Parry Sound District's history like never before, immersing yourself in the past with informative articles that cover a wide array of topics, such as world wars, local & world events, birth & death announcements, and so much more! The newspapers provide a glimpse of what society was like at the time, allowing individuals to recall memories of days gone by, or in a lot of cases, provide researchers with snapshot of what life used to be like.

They are also one of the best resources for doing genealogical research!

Newspapers hold a wealth of information on community members, such as birth & death announcements, marriage & anniversary announcements, special notes detailing the daily happenings of the townspeople, graduation announcements, and more. Having all this information at your fingertips gives you greater potential to discover more about your family and who you are. Oh! And did we mention the digitized newspapers will be searchable! That means if you are searching for John & Jane Doe's marriage, all you have to do is plug in the name and hit find!

Digitized North Star Newspapers

To date, the Museum has digitized the following years of the North Star archives:

1879
1884
1895
1896
1914
1915
1916

Did you know that it costs $1.00 to scan 1 page of the newspaper? That means that if a newspaper has 8 pages, it will cost roughly $8.00 to get the whole issue digitized. But what about if the newspaper is really old and in poor condition? If repairs need to be done to the pages of the newspaper before it can be scanned, the cost becomes $4.00 per page, which means it could cost $32.00 to digitize an 8 page issue.

Each issue of the North Star varies in page length. The earlier issues (1879 - 1969) have roughly 8 pages per issues, although some of the later issues (1970 - 2005) have upwards of 12 pages.
